Responsibilities
- Ensures all Associates understand and use safe work practices
- Completes safety observations of facility
- Determines the workload (production volume) for the day sent by corporate; monitors inventory movements in the facility frequently throughout the day
- Evaluates staffing needs to meet daily demand; reassigns Associates to new position according to available resources and skill sets to accomplish shift work within established times
- Works with Operations Supervisors to set associates up for success; achieves or exceed key performance indicators, safety, performance and budget targets
- Receives and reviews inbound truck schedule; receives and reviews email from receiving train companies (e.g., pioneer rails) regarding incoming trains; schedules day accordingly and alerts Operations Coach
- Expedites receiving, picking and shipping of priority product (e.g., Special Order Express (S.O.E.), Emergency Orders (EME), or Special-Order Sales (S.O.S.)))
- Resolves simple and complex warehouse management system issues as they occur
- Resolves inventory discrepancies (e.g., missed picks, damaged goods, short allocations, etc.)
